Output 184db027875675dfa90bf8b5417ba6b7f8e4d0d24a64f4da34b5d8b31bcbcf07:6

value
38121914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28993af291b5790accd488c4733bcf9a2fd1bd30 OP_EQUAL
address
MBbppjDsqQ3KUV6Eq8e1RtKEcdd3ZrPaje
transaction
184db027875675dfa90bf8b5417ba6b7f8e4d0d24a64f4da34b5d8b31bcbcf07
spent
true